Harmonizing Expectations with Reality

In the journey of motherhood, the contrast between our dreams and daily reality can be stark. Social platforms often paint a picture of peaceful family devotions with children perfectly attentive, while the truth might involve breakfast cereals underfoot and toddlers with minds of their own. Grandmothers may face a different kind of wonder, pondering their impact from a distance or gently offering guidance without overstepping. These contrasting images often feed into our doubts, but it is precisely in these moments where growth and faith can flourish.

Guidance from Scripture on Our Path

God’s Word offers solace and guidance for these moments of uncertainty, assuring us of His ever-present support. Isaiah 40:11 beautifully illustrates God as a shepherd "gently leading those that have young." This imagery not only comforts us with the thought of God's closeness to our children but also reassures mothers and grandmothers of His tender leadership tailored to our unique journeys. Whether you are deeply immersed in daily parenting or providing wise insights as a grandmother, rest in knowing that God equips us with the guidance we need.

Nurturing Faith's Roots

Proverbs 22:6 advises us to "start children off on the way they should go," reinforcing the importance of the seeds of faith we sow. For mothers, it could be the lullabies of worship songs or a whispered prayer before bed. Grandmothers might lead by example through their steadfast faith and stories shared over tea. These acts, no matter how small, lay a solid foundation, creating lasting impressions that extend beyond the moments themselves.

Finding Solace in Christ

In the comforting words of Matthew 11:28-30, Jesus invites those "weary and burdened" to come and find rest in Him. The challenges of raising and guiding children can leave us feeling drained. Grandmothers often carry concerns for their families deeply on their hearts, driven to constant prayer. Yet, amidst our busyness, Jesus offers us solace, urging us to exchange our fatigue for His rest and to lean into His peace even in moments of chaos.

Persevering in Love and Service

When family life feels overwhelming or doubts about our influence arise, Galatians 6:9 encourages us: "Let us not grow weary in doing good, for at the proper time we will reap a harvest if we do not give up." Each bedtime story, prayer, and act of patience is a seed planted in faith. Though results may not be immediate, your perseverance shapes a future harvest that will flourish in God's perfect timing.

Seeking Wisdom from Above

James 1:5 stands as a beacon of promise for all caregivers: "If any of you lacks wisdom, you should ask God, who gives generously to all without finding fault, and it will be given." This scripture draws us into God’s abundant wisdom, reminding us to seek His guidance with humility as we embrace these sacred roles. As mothers and grandmothers, we navigate each day by trusting God's plan, nurturing the faith, and allowing His love to shine through our lives.
